Choosing tablet cases by compatibility and protection
You should check your exact model number and screen size before you choose tablet cases. You can avoid fit issues when you compare your device name, generation, and display measurements.
If you use iPad, Samsung Galaxy Tab, or Amazon Fire models, you’ll want a case shaped for that device. You can also choose universal styles when your priority is flexible sizing.
You may compare slim covers with heavy duty designs based on where you use your tablet. You’ll notice slimmer cases feel lighter, while heavier builds usually add more corner and edge coverage.
You can also compare silicone, leather, and other exterior materials for grip and feel. You may prefer silicone for easier handling, or leather for a more polished everyday look.
If you want extra function, you should look for built-in stands, pencil holders, or keyboard-friendly designs. You can match those features to classes, meetings, or frequent typing sessions.
What to look for in tablet stands and screen protectors
You should compare tablet stands by viewing angle, base style, and where you plan to place them. You can choose desk stands for calls, kitchen counters, or homework stations.
If you need hands-free viewing in more places, you can look at tablet mounts with flexible positioning. You’ll find this useful when you watch videos, follow workouts, or read while multitasking.
You should measure your space and check whether the stand supports your tablet size. You can avoid wobble and awkward angles when you match the stand to your screen dimensions.
For screen protectors, you’ll want the correct size and cutout pattern for your model. You can compare tempered glass and other finishes based on feel, clarity, and touch response.
You may prefer tempered glass when you want a firmer surface with a familiar swipe feel. You can also look for edge coverage that lines up with your tablet’s camera and speaker openings.
Matching chargers and stylus pens to how you use your tablet
You should check charging port type and power needs before you choose tablet chargers. You can compare cable connections and charging formats to keep your device setup simple.
If you move between rooms or travel often, you may want an extra charger for convenience. You can keep one at your desk, one in a bag, or one near your bedside table.
You can compare stylus pens by tip style, grip, and your usual tasks. You may want one for sketching, annotating documents, or writing notes during class.
If your case includes a pencil holder, you can keep your stylus pens close by. You’ll reduce clutter and keep your tablet setup ready for quick work or creative sessions.
